If you don't get an answer, there may be several causes:
|
||||
|
||||
- the community is incorrect and you need to fix it
|
||||
- the exporter is not configured to answer to SNMP requests
|
||||
- the exporter IP address is incorrect and you may have to clear the conntrack
|
||||
entries with `conntrack -D -p udp --orig-port-dst 2055` (this should be done
|
||||
automatically by the `conntracker-fixer` process, but it does not hurt to try)
|
||||
or disable Docker userland proxy (see below snippet)
|
||||
- the Docker subnet (`docker network inspect akvorado_default --format '{{range
|
||||
.IPAM.Config}}{{.Subnet}}{{end}}'`) overlaps your exporter IPs
|
||||
|
||||
For both last issues, you can add this to `/etc/docker/daemon.json` and restart
|
||||
Docker:
